Begin at the Casino de Monte-Carlo where Belle Époque splendour and roulette wheels create the defining image of Monaco’s gilded excess. Wander through Monaco-Ville where the Grimaldi family has ruled from the Prince’s Palace since 1297, making them Europe’s longest-reigning dynasty. Explore the Oceanographic Museum where Jacques Cousteau served as director for thirty-one years. Watch the Changing of the Guard, then follow Grace Kelly’s footsteps through the cathedral where she married Prince Rainier III. Walk the Grand Prix circuit’s famous hairpin and tunnel that Formula 1 cars navigate each May. Marvel at superyachts in Port Hercules. Discover the Jardin Exotique with thousands of rare succulents and prehistoric caves, and the serene Japanese Garden.
